THS Senior Gathers Donations for Needy Classmates

by Jonathan McCorkell - jonathan@turlockcitynews.com
August 23, 2014
in Life & Social
0 0
0
Jonathan McCorkell/TurlockCityNews.com
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Turlock High School senior Michaela de Bos gathered enough donations to purchase 37 backpacks filled with school supplies for needy students at THS.

Michaela was one of only 30 junior and sophomore young ladies from Stanislaus County selected last spring through a competitive application process to be part of the Gallo Early Start Leadership Camp Program, which develops leadership skills such as project management, team dynamics, effective meeting strategies and organizing a community service project.

Following the Early Start Leadership Camp in March, Michaela worked on her project. She was able to gather enough donations to purchase 37 backpacks and fill them with school supplies for students in need at THS.

“The project showed me how to use my resources effectively and how to put myself out there and be successful,” said Michaela.

THS Counselor Lori Marchy nominated Michaela for the prestigious program and says her experience with the project will help her get a foot in the door with E & J Gallo Winery should she choose to later seek employment with them in some capacity.

Michaela is a member of the THS Girl’s Golf team, carries a 3.9 GPA and is an active member of the Portuguese Club.
